Production grade CPU design is more than just the RTL (the source code.) To achieve the performance numbers that these companies get, you have to do a ton of optimization in your physical design to achieve the power/performance/area (PPA) metrics that make these products competitive. LLMs are not suitable for that kind of work.

There are people working on PPA optimization and trying to shake up how things are done, just not with LLMs.
